1. Engage in Unethical Behavior:

Casinos have strict policies against any form of unethical behavior. This includes cheating, using fake identities, or attempting to rig the games. Engaging in such activities can lead to immediate termination of your membership and a lifetime ban. It's crucial to always play fair and within the rules.

2. Violate Casino Rules:

Casinos have specific rules that must be followed at all times. This includes not wearing hats or sunglasses inside the casino, not using cameras or recording devices, and not loitering in restricted areas. Violating these rules can result in a temporary or permanent ban. Always familiarize yourself with the casino's rules and regulations before entering.

3. Excessive Gambling:

While casinos are designed to cater to individuals who enjoy gambling, excessive gambling can lead to a ban. Casinos have the right to terminate your membership if they believe you are causing harm to yourself or others. This can include financial difficulties, addiction, or creating a disturbance. If you find yourself gambling excessively, it's important to seek help and take steps to control your behavior.

4. Harassment or Threats:

Harassing casino staff or other patrons, or making threats of any kind, can result in a ban. Casinos prioritize a safe and enjoyable environment for everyone, and any form of aggression or intimidation will not be tolerated. Always maintain a respectful demeanor and avoid any behavior that could lead to a ban.

5. Illegal Activities:

Participating in illegal activities within the casino, such as selling drugs or engaging in fraudulent schemes, can lead to immediate termination of your membership and a lifetime ban. Casinos work closely with law enforcement agencies to ensure the safety and legality of their patrons.

6. Violation of Age Restrictions:

Entering a casino without proper identification or attempting to use fake ID to gain entry can result in a ban. Casinos have a strict age restriction policy, and failure to comply with these regulations can lead to termination of your membership. Always ensure you have valid identification before entering a casino.

7. Creating a Disturbance:

Creating a disturbance or causing a commotion within the casino can result in a ban. This includes loud arguments, throwing objects, or any other behavior that disrupts the peace. Casinos aim to provide a comfortable atmosphere for all patrons, and any form of disruptive behavior will not be tolerated.

8. Failure to Pay Debts:

If you owe money to the casino and fail to pay it back, they may decide to ban you from their establishment. It's important to fulfill any financial obligations you have with the casino to avoid a ban.

9. Misrepresenting Yourself:

Providing false information or misrepresenting yourself to gain entry or receive special treatment can result in a ban. Casinos have the right to verify your identity and ensure that you are who you claim to be.

10. Unauthorized Access:

Attempting to gain unauthorized access to restricted areas or attempting to bypass security measures can lead to a ban. Casinos have strict security protocols in place to protect their patrons and property, and any attempt to breach these protocols will not be tolerated.
